Larry Keel got the party going early at Bele Chere on Friday at 3pm. Larry Keel and his band filled the streets with energetic bluegrass. There seemed to be no limit to the speed with which Larry strummed on the up and down-strokes of his acoustic guitar.
This show attracted many people and forced some to leave work early. Beers were just $3 and with the bracelets they sold, you could drink in the streets of Asheville. Larry Keel and his band played a wide array of tunes in their 1 1/2 hour show on the eGlobal Stage.
